Fairfield, California vs. Fairfield, Connecticut: the local context that shapes design
Fairfield exists in greater than one state, and the energy policies are not compatible. Recognizing which Fairfield you are in steers your solar energy installment in different directions.
Fairfield, California
- Utility: A lot of homes take solution from PG&E. That implies time-of-use prices and NEM 3.0 for new projects, with export credit reports that vary by hour and month and are lower than retail prices in peak-higher periods.
- Weather and production: Anticipate 1,300 to 1,700 kWh per kW per year depending upon tilt, azimuth, and shading. The climate is bright with summer inland warm and mild wintertimes, so south and western roofings create strong mid-day power that might not constantly command high export rates.
- Incentives: The government Investment Tax obligation Credit rating stays at 30 percent for qualifying tasks. The golden state's Self-Generation Reward Program provides rebates for batteries, with greater rewards for consumers in particular fire-threat tiers or medical baseline programs. Regional real estate tax exemption for active solar holds at the state level for certifying systems.
- Design ramifications: Offered NEM 3.0, right-sizing the selection to lower the export surplus and charging a battery for evening use can raise cost savings. A 7 to 11 kWh battery is common for small homes, larger for larger loads or back-up goals.
Fairfield, Connecticut
- Utility: Eversource or United Illuminating, depending upon the address. Connecticut utilizes the Residential Renewable resource Solutions program, where you choose in between the Buy-All tariff, which spends for all production at a set price and you get all consumption at retail, or the Netting toll, which nets energy over certain periods with repaired renewable resource credit report payments.
- Weather and manufacturing: Expect approximately 1,100 to 1,350 kWh per kW annually. Winters, roof snow, and steeper pitches decrease yearly outcome compared to Northern The golden state. Trees issue a lot more in several neighborhoods.
- Incentives: The very same 30 percent federal tax obligation credit history uses. Connecticut's program spends for renewable resource credit scores over a 20-year term under either toll, and the Connecticut Green Bank contributes in management and funding choices. Real estate tax exemptions might use at the municipal level, and sales tax obligation alleviation can relate to solar equipment.
- Design implications: Without California's NEM 3.0 export curve, the business economics usually favor uncomplicated systems sized to match annual use under the picked toll. Batteries can be useful for strength and demand versatility, but the pure bill financial savings case is various than in California.
If you are examining solar firms Fairfield alongside, validate they are well-versed in your utility's tariff and your community's permit procedure. Request a manufacturing estimate that points out neighborhood weather files, and a cost savings projection linked to your actual rate schedule.

Reading quotes like a pro: the 5 line products that matter
Every solar panel installment quote has its very own layout, that makes apples-to-apples hard. Standardize your contrast on a handful of details. First, the system size in DC kW and the anticipated AC yearly production in kWh. Those 2 numbers structure your price per watt and your price per kWh generated. Second, devices brands and design numbers, not just marketing tiers. Third, the guarantee pile: module, inverter, and workmanship, with who spends for labor on a replacement. Fourth, the accessory method for your specific roofing type, whether structure tile, floor tile, or steel. Fifth, the rate routine or toll presumptions utilized in the financial savings model.
For pricing, varies aid adjust expectations. In 2025, household systems in The golden state and Connecticut generally cost between 2.50 and 4.00 dollars per watt prior to incentives, with greater numbers for tiny systems, complicated roofing systems, or costs modules. Batteries add roughly 900 to 1,500 bucks per kWh of storage installed, once again with significant variation by brand name, electric job scope, and rewards. A 7 kW range may land near 17,500 to 28,000 dollars prior to the 30 percent tax credit. Rephrase, if a quote looks much outside those bands, comprehend why. A high Tudor roof with slate and several ranges warranted a 30 percent premium on one job I assessed, while a ground mount with trenching exceeded roof-mount prices by comparable margins due to excavation and racking.
The permit, install, and PTO timeline without the guesswork
There is a rhythm to a typical solar panel set up. After the website browse through and final style sign-off, the installer sends the structure and electric permits. In parallel, they apply for utility interconnection. As soon as licenses are in hand, they schedule your installation team. Roof covering help an average 7 to 10 kW system takes one to 3 days, electrical tie-in another half day, and inspections follow. When the city examiner indications off, the utility examines the meter arrangement and problems Permission to Operate. Surveillance is appointed either at inspection or PTO, relying on the utility.
Some schedules drift. 3 things frequently trigger delays: energy response time, a major panel upgrade, or a roof fixing that shows up on install day. A candid installer will certainly warn you if your major circuit box looks undersized at 100 amps with multiple tandems currently in place, and will certainly include the likely cost and timeline. In Fairfield, The golden state, some homes integrated in the 1970s and 1980s require upgrades to 200 amps to accommodate solar plus EV charging. In Fairfield, Connecticut, older colonials often hide knob-and-tube residues or small grounding that the electrical expert has to remedy to pass examination. Budget plan a small backup and ask your installer just how they deal with adjustment orders when field conditions differ.
Roofs, attachments, and weather condition: getting the physical develop right
Panels do not create leaks when installers make use of the right add-ons and flashing. The troubles start when crews guess at rafters or miss sealant for speed. On make-up roof shingles roofing systems, search for a flashed standoff with butyl or EPDM gaskets and stainless lag screws seated into the rafter, not simply the sheathing. Tile roof coverings require tile replacement places or hooks with flashing pans, and the staff should present spare tiles because some break. Steel standing seam roofs accept clamp-on add-ons that prevent penetrations completely, which is excellent in snow country like parts of Connecticut.
Orientation and tilt shape your production contour and interact with utility prices. In The golden state under NEM 3.0, a west tilt can align generation with late afternoon tons but commonly still exports at lower debt worths. A battery smooths that mismatch by shifting noontime power right into the night. In Connecticut, where export settlement does not adhere to the same dynamic hourly account, south-facing selections are uncomplicated victors for total annual kWh. Good solar panel installers will model a few orientations and show you the contour, not simply the yearly sum.
Snow issues. In Fairfield County winter seasons, snow will periodically cover varieties for days. Panels clear faster than roof coverings because they warm in sunlight, yet anticipate winter season outcome to dip. If you rely on a battery for back-up, maintain a generator or a plan for multi-day tornados. In Solano Region, heat wave heat trims panel performance a little bit in the afternoons. Microinverters or optimizers help color and mismatch, but no electronic can completely reverse warmth physics. Aerated racking with a little standoff helps airflow and lowers heat soak.
Batteries, EVs, and rate strategies: lining up equipment with your utility
A battery is greater than a box on the wall surface. It connects with your inverter, your primary panel, and your utility meter. In The golden state, batteries shine under NEM 3.0 by reducing exports at low-value times and by powering evening tons. SGIP discounts aid counter expenses, with raised motivations for some customers. If you have time-of-use prices that surge in late mid-day and very early night, establishing your battery to release during those home windows can raise financial savings with no heroics. In Connecticut, the economics depend upon the picked RRES toll and your goals for strength. If backup is a top priority due to regular blackouts, size the battery to a minimum of cover your furnace blower, refrigerator, communications, and some illumination. Expect to add a crucial loads subpanel or a whole-home back-up entrance, both of which impact cost and labor hours.
EV charging complicates and improves the picture. Chargers typically include 2,000 to 3,000 kWh each year per automobile relying on mileage. In The golden state, that night need pushes you towards either a larger battery or cautious billing schedules that begin in lunchtime. In Connecticut, if you select the Netting toll, including solar capacity to cover EV intake can pencil out, yet validate the sustainable credit history payments and netting intervals your installer made use of in the design. Solar business Fairfield that understand your price strategy will certainly recommend either a wise battery charger, a load management relay, or inverter-integrated control that lines up with the very best savings.

Financing without fog: money, loans, and leases
Cash stays the simplest method to acquire. You pay, you declare the tax debt if eligible, and you have the equipment. Loans separate into safeguarded home equity lines and unsafe solar finances. Secured loans usually carry lower passion but need security and closing processes. Unsafe loans relocate quicker yet can lug dealership fees that inflate the job expense. Check out the financing line carefully: if the system cost looks high, a dealer charge might be rolled in. Leases and power purchase arrangements change ownership, which indicates you do not take the tax credit rating, however you avoid in advance price. In some cases, specifically for customers without tax appetite or who prepare to relocate a brief perspective, a lease can be functional. If you pick that path, comprehend escalators, acquistion terms, and transfer guidelines for a home sale.
When comparing solar business near me that offer different funding, stabilize to an easy metric: your levelized price of power over 25 years compared to your utility expense trajectory. An installer that shows you both, side by side, is doing it right.
The small print that shields you later
Warranties come in layers. Component warranties normally mention 10 to 25 years for product, and 25 years for efficiency, which guarantees a decreasing output contour finishing around 84 to 92 percent at year 25 relying on the brand. Inverter guarantees range from 10 to 25 years. Craftsmanship guarantees from leading solar setup companies near me normally run ten years and cover roof infiltrations. The phrase you intend to see is transferable, so a home sale does not reset the clock. Likewise try to find labor protection on warranty substitutes, not simply parts. A 300 dollar part swap can develop into a 1,000 buck day if a boom lift is required. Some makers now pack labor compensations, which is a plus.
Ask plainly that you call first if something falls short. rooftop solar assessment The most effective solar business maintain you as their customer for solution, also if a producer ultimately spends for a substitute. That solitary point of responsibility is worth more than an advertising badge.

After the install: operations, surveillance, and maintenance
Once your system gets Approval to Operate, the work does not end. You should have monitoring gain access to on your phone or computer system, with module-level or array-level data depending upon the inverter. Inspect weekly for the very first month, then regular monthly thereafter. Manufacturing will certainly vary seasonally, so utilize a 12-month horizon when judging results. If you notice an abrupt decrease or a dead string, call your installer, not the manufacturer, unless they directed you otherwise.
Maintenance is light. Rainfalls in The golden state generally keep panels clear, though a springtime rinse can lift result modestly if plant pollen constructs. In Connecticut, debris from trees might need a gentle rinse a couple of times a year. Never stroll on damp panels or lean ladders on frameworks. Keep shrubbery from shading lower rows as it expands. If you have a battery, upgrade firmware via your installer or app when prompted, because utilities occasionally update affiliation requirements.
